Traveling abroad often means abandoning your routine at home, as well it should. But the “what happens there, stays there” mentality shouldn’t pertain to everything, especially when it comes to staying green.

Being green at home can so easily become part of a daily routine that it shouldn’t be neglected when traveling abroad. Here are some simple tips for making sure that your travels don’t effectively erase all the good green efforts you put in at home.
